Girl with extra kidneys wants to donate
Laura Moon, 18, of Leeds, England, recently found out that she has an extra pair of kidneys. She's kindly offered to donate her extra pair. From The Guardian:
She only became aware of her unusual anatomy six months ago after undergoing an ultrasound scan to investigate stomach pains following a car crash.Link
'I realised that the doctor scanning me hadn't said anything for a long time. I thought he was going to give me bad news. But then he said: "You've got four kidneys." He measured them and I have two which are 14cm and two which are 9cm.'
